Transaction 315171229eb455d4d542e03f71f216b1b9e6e2e5d1ff79d31ef63b73d5fed04e

1 Input
2 Outputs
  • 315171229eb455d4d542e03f71f216b1b9e6e2e5d1ff79d31ef63b73d5fed04e:0
  • value  3111053
    address  147i5ryo7YApEWmJ7VnDFthoVGFfUEd2Hm
  • 315171229eb455d4d542e03f71f216b1b9e6e2e5d1ff79d31ef63b73d5fed04e:1
  • value  151485727
    address  1Nar7sEKKBXvaDxkDQH7Y1Pv5WrZe783Wz